Package Details: python2-paho-mqtt 1.2-1

Package Base: paho-mqtt
Description: Python 2 client library for MQTT v3.1 and v3.1.1
Upstream URL:
Licenses: EPL
Submitter: dseg
Maintainer: dseg (SpotlightKid)
Last Packager: dseg
Votes: 10
Popularity: 0.329190
First Submitted: 2014-12-09 05:53
Last Updated: 2016-10-21 06:39

dseg commented on 2016-10-21 06:36

Thanks for the patch. Updated.

XenGi commented on 2016-10-15 20:46

Updated PKGBUILD for 1.2 release:

# Maintainer: Daichi Shinozaki <>
# Contributor: Christopher Arndt <aur -at- chrisarndt -dot- de>

pkgname=(python-$pkgbase python2-$pkgbase)

prepare() {
cp -r $_pkgname-${pkgver} py2-$_pkgname-${pkgver}

build() {
cd $srcdir/$_pkgname-${pkgver}
python build

cd $srcdir/py2-$_pkgname-${pkgver}
python2 build

package_python-paho-mqtt() {
pkgdesc="Python client library for MQTT v3.1 and v3.1.1"

cd $srcdir/$_pkgname-$pkgver
python install --root="$pkgdir" --optimize=1

package_python2-paho-mqtt() {
pkgdesc="Python 2 client library for MQTT v3.1 and v3.1.1"

cd $srcdir/py2-$_pkgname-$pkgver
python2 install --root="$pkgdir" --optimize=1

dseg commented on 2015-10-23 08:26

I've just tried to update the package, which contains the change for merging of the packages (python2-paho-mqtt, python-paho-mqtt) but failed because the python2-paho-mqtt is already exists so could not updated.
I've requested the deletion of python2-paho-mqtt, will try later if the request will be accepted.

dseg commented on 2015-09-03 08:24

Thanks you, I completely agree with your idea and want to rename this package soon.

SpotlightKid commented on 2015-08-28 14:41

1. Shouldn't this package be renamed to 'python-paho-mqtt'?

2. The license should be changed to 'EPL', since it is provided in /usr/share/licenses/common.

3. makedepends=('python3') is redundant.

4. IMHO the project URL should be

5. We can make a split package for Python 2/3.

Here's my PKGBUILD with the above improvements: